Strategic Management & Policy
The Strategic Management and Policy (SMP) concentration is oriented toward cross-functional problem solving and analysis. Careers and employment resulting from the Strategic Management and Policy concentration include strategic planning, public sector and nonprofit management, public affairs, policy analysis, environmental affairs, and other cross-functional positions.
Explore Careers
Career | Growth | Median Salary* |
---|---|---|
Account Executive | 5%-8% | $66,610 |
Media Relations Specialist | 5%-8% | $89,320 |
Program Director | 9%-13% | $55,340 |
Public Relations and Fundraising Managers | 5%-8% | $60,070 |
Public Relations Specialist | 9%-13% | $55,340 |
Average median salary should not be expected for an entry level position.
Source: Bureau of Labor Statistics 2015 wage data and 2014-2024 employment projections. "Projected growth" represents the estimated change in total employment over the projections period (2014-2024).
